《Linux/Unix系统编程手册》读书笔记 目录在Linux里,万物皆文件。所以文件系统在Linux系统占有重要的地位。本文主要介绍的是文件的属性,只是稍微提及一下文件系统,日后如果有更深入的研究一定会写出来。下图为磁盘分区与文件系统的关系文件系统中的文件(目录)在i-node表上都有唯一的记录(...
分类:
系统相关 时间:
2014-07-18 19:06:11
阅读次数:
340
以下是二叉搜索树中查找、插入、删除的递归和非递归算法数据类型设计:1 struct BSTNode 2 {3 ElementType data; // 结点元素值4 struct Node *leftChild; // 左子树根结点5 ...
分类:
其他好文 时间:
2014-07-18 19:05:40
阅读次数:
279
内存常用的区域分类:栈区(stack)、堆区(heap)、全局区(static区)、文字常量区、程序代码区。栈区:由编译器自动分配和释放,遵循”后进先出“的规则。在函数调用时,第一个进栈的是主函数中的下一条指令地址,然后是函数的各个参数(大多数C编译器中,参数从右往左入栈),然后是函数的局部变量。静...
分类:
其他好文 时间:
2014-07-18 17:23:21
阅读次数:
190
这段时间再看socket编程,虽然现在是刚刚接触,但是还是忍不住想写一篇总结,来激励自己努力学习,写的不好的地方,还请大家指教啊! 下面针对一个简单的发送消息和文件的程序说说吧。 首先是服务器需要准备二个Socket和二个Thread如下://和客户机进行通信 private Soc...
分类:
其他好文 时间:
2014-07-18 17:23:07
阅读次数:
290
索引是加速查询的主要手段,特别对于涉及多个表的查询更是如此。本节中,将介绍索引的作用、特点,以及创建和删除索引的语法。13.4.1 使用索引优化查询索引是高速定位数据的技术,首先通过一个演示样例来了解其含义及作用,具体的介绍请參考第14章。1.索引演示样例如果对于10.3节所建的表,各个表上都没有索...
分类:
其他好文 时间:
2014-07-18 17:22:50
阅读次数:
294
先看一下效果:这其实是我放置了两个TextBlock,上面显示当前的日期,下面显示时间。接下来展示一下代码:在XAML中: 在主窗体的cs中代码为:/// /// 定义一个定时器/// private DispatcherTimer ShowTimer;public MainWindow() ...
这段时间看了看关于Redis的相关内容,对于Redis在windows下的安装和常规启动我就不多说了。可以参考其他的博客http://www.cnblogs.com/edisonchou/p/3821228.html。我按照这篇博客的方法添加启动Redis的windows服务,但是在启动服务的时.....
Given a 2D board and a word, find if the word exists in the grid.The word can be constructed from letters of sequentially adjacent cell, where "adjace...
分类:
其他好文 时间:
2014-07-18 17:21:54
阅读次数:
293
第一天的课程感觉比較简单,主要介绍Karplus-Strong Algorithm给出方程 y[n]=αy[n?M]+x[n], x[n]是输入,M是延迟,α是衰弱系数我们要衰减D次,总的採样数就是D*M以下是最直接的实现关于x = x(:).';的语法是这种,这是一个转置,可...
分类:
其他好文 时间:
2014-07-18 17:20:52
阅读次数:
322
创建聚集索引a索引键最好唯一(如果不唯一会隐形建立uniquier列(4字节)确保唯一,也就是这列都会复制到所有非聚集索引中)b聚集索引列所占空间应尽量小(否则也会使非聚集索引的空间变大)c聚集索引应固定,不能随便改动(否则会引起分页,碎片,非聚集索引被迫修改等一些列问题)d聚集索引键一般与主键(p...
分类:
数据库 时间:
2014-07-18 17:20:01
阅读次数:
283